Eni S.p.A., established in 1953 and headquartered in Rome, Italy, is a major integrated energy company operating across the entire energy value chain. Eni's activities encompass oil and gas exploration, production, refining, marketing, electricity generation, and the development of renewable energy sources. Committed to achieving carbon neutrality by 2050, Eni invests in sustainable energy solutions, including biofuels, hydrogen, and circular economy initiatives. The company operates in 69 countries and employs over 30,000 people, focusing on delivering affordable, reliable, and sustainable energy to communities worldwide.
